Abstract

Homogeneous partial methane oxidation in quartz and stainless steel flow reactors was studied systematically in the pressure range 15–80 atm. Product yields were determined as functions of basic process parameters (pressure, temperature, residence time of the mixture in the reactor, initial oxygen concentration). The process was found to depend strongly on the material of the reactor surface.
